Conversion Formula
Mm² = nm² × 1.000000000e-30
About Square Nanometers
A square nanometer (nm²) is an extraordinarily small unit of area - the area of a square with sides just one billionth of a meter. At this scale we measure individual molecules and atomic structures. The cross-section of a DNA double helix is roughly 20 nm², and modern transistor gates in cutting-edge microchips have areas measured in tens of nm². Square nanometers are essential in nanotechnology, semiconductor fabrication, surface chemistry, and scanning-tunnelling microscopy.
About Square Megameters
A square megameter (Mm²) equals the area of a square with sides of one million meters - 10¹² m², or one trillion square meters. At this scale we describe major geographic and planetary regions. The entire land surface of Earth is about 149 Mm², the Indian Ocean covers roughly 70 Mm², and the Sahara Desert spans approximately 9.2 Mm². Square megameters provide a convenient scale for comparing continent-sized areas without resorting to hundreds of millions of square kilometers.
